Running Commodes: Medical Diagnosis and Solutions
If your commode keeps running, you may be taking care of an usual concern that's easy to repair. We'll discover the typical reasons, walk you with step-by-step repair services, and share suggestions to avoid future troubles. Let's obtain your bathroom back in top shape!
Common Causes Recognized
While you may not assume much regarding your bathroom, a running one can lose a significant amount of water and result in greater bills. One of the most usual root causes of a running toilet consist of a damaged flapper, which might not secure correctly, permitting water to leak from the storage tank into the bowl. A damaged fill valve can also create continual water flow, as it stops working to shut off entirely. In addition, the float setting up might be established too expensive, creating the water level to rise over the overflow tube. Lastly, mineral buildup can interfere with the valve's operation. Determining these concerns is necessary to minimizing and quiting the annoyance water waste in your home.

Water Heating Unit Issues: Usual Troubles and Treatments
What do you do when your hot water heater instantly quits supplying hot water? Examine your thermostat setups; it may've mistakenly been turned down. If that's not the concern, check the power supply. For electric heating units, confirm the circuit breaker hasn't stumbled. If you have a gas hot water heater, ensure the pilot light is lit.
Next, search for leaks around the device, which can suggest a bigger trouble. If you listen to strange noises like standing out or rolling, sediment build-up may be influencing performance. Flushing the tank can frequently fix this.
If your water isn't hot sufficient, you might need to adjust the thermostat or replace a malfunctioning burner. Need to you run into consistent issues, it's best to consult a professional plumbing technician to prevent more damage. Routine upkeep can help prevent these troubles, so don't fail to remember to arrange routine check-ups for your hot water heater.
Sump Pump Failures: Identification and Response Methods
Sump pumps play an important duty in avoiding basement flooding, but they can fail when you least expect it. To recognize a sump pump failing, listen for unusual noises, look for continual operation without water, or see any indicators of water buildup. If you suspect an issue, first examine the source of power-- guarantee it's plugged in and the circuit breaker isn't tripped.
Next, check the discharge pipeline for clogs. A icy or blocked pipeline can stop correct drain. It might be time to evaluate the pump if these actions don't solve the concern. Put water right into the sump pit to see if it turns on.
